cleanup: move scheduler plugin tests to use PodWrapper
Move scheduler plugin unit tests use testing PodWrapper where applicable to reduce duplicating pod creation code and shorten number of lines. Signed-off-by: Yibo Zhuang <yibzhuang@gmail.com>
